What was the importance of opening a second front in North Africa for the Americans?
Usimov [2.4K]

Answer:

Correct answer is C. It would cause Hitler to divert troops from the Russian front, thus weakening their advances there.

Explanation:

Option C is the only correct answer as the Operation Barbarossa was under way and it was presenting a real threat for the Soviets, who fought under heavy casualties. The opening of new front made situation easier for them.

Option A is not correct as that could not happen without new fronts in Europe.

B is not correct as most of the army was attacking Soviet Union.

D is not correct as this could not happen without Operation Overlord.
